Why Builder Alignment Prevents Cost Overruns

Contractor matching examines your project scope and compares it to builders' typical project scale, trade coordination experience, and material sourcing methods. A builder experienced in 1,200-square-foot garages may lack the engineering relationships required for a 5,000-square-foot warehouse, and matching prevents these capability gaps before contracts are signed. The service also identifies whether your project benefits from design-build delivery, where the builder manages engineering, or a traditional bid process with separate architects.


After matching, you receive builder contacts along with context on their project history, delivery approach, and typical pricing structure relative to your budget. This transparency allows you to compare contractors based on capability rather than marketing, and it ensures the professionals you interview understand your project requirements without lengthy explanations or scope revisions during bidding.
